Subject: Antique clock going to Merrow & Sons tomorrow

Hi Dara,

Quick one for whoever's driving the morning loop: the Haverlind mantel clock is boxed and waiting at reception, padded like crazy, so no stacking anything on top. It's heading to Merrow & Sons Clockworks on Pellam Lane for the escapement repair. The owner is fussy (fair enough, it's old), so we promised careful handling end to end. The confidential hand-over instruction for the courier is as follows:

dispatch memo: the istwyn norwyn courier leaves the lamael kaswyn briwyn tamix jorael gorix zoreth holir ledger at gate 3079 under passcode 677723

Runbook: Quillform account recovery

User-supplied formulas run in the Nettlebox sandbox — no filesystem, no network, 200ms CPU cap. During account recovery, never evaluate stored formulas outside the sandbox. Reset the user's formula cache before re-enabling access. If the sandbox host is wedged, restart it and unseal its keystore with the passphrase below.

strongbox words: druiel-frador-brieth-druys-fenys-zorwyn-zorael

Ticket: Slimmed image breaks runtime on Pellarc build agents.

Repro steps:
1. Build the hollowed image with the strip-layers profile enabled.
2. Push to the staging registry and deploy to the canary pool.
3. Container exits with a missing shared-library error within ten seconds.

Expected: parity with the full image. Actual: crash loop. Suspect the trim step removes the resolver libs. To pull the failing image from the staging registry, authenticate with the token below.

session JWT of tawip-kajog = eyJhbGciOiJIUzI1NiIsInR5cCI6IkpXVCJ9.eyJzdWIiOiI2dKYGGIn0.afsnASii

Scaler Runbook (reviewer notes): The Ladlewick recipe-scaling calculator converts units through the grammet service, so a flaky grammet response shows up as weirdly rounded ingredient amounts rather than errors. If users report "1.33 eggs" type output, check grammet latency first — the fallback rounding kicks in after 800ms. Restarting the scaler pod usually clears it. Heads up: the health probe needs auth now. To hit the grammet health endpoint directly, use the key below.

gateway credential: zpat7_wu4aBVX